La Grande SD 1 refines truancy process, district reports attendance improving

La Grande School District No. 1 Board of Directors · January 22, 2025

Summary

District staff described a refined truancy process that includes quarterly attendance letters to families and resources to reduce absences tied to athletics; board was told overall attendance is improving.

Chris Wagner updated the board on refinements to the district truancy and attendance process at the Jan. 22 work session. Wagner said the district now sends quarterly attendance letters that show families how a student's attendance compares with other students in the same grade, a tool intended to increase family awareness and reduce chronic absenteeism.

Superintendent George Mendoza described additional family resources and district efforts to minimize absences related to athletics and activities. The board was told attendance is showing improvement, though no districtwide numeric target or baseline was provided in these minutes.
